Arm Holdings and Intel Corporation were among the most notable market capitalization movers in Friday’s trading session, reflecting shifting investor sentiment within the semiconductor industry. The moves come amid ongoing dynamics in chip demand, artificial intelligence adoption, and corporate restructuring efforts.

Live News

Shares of Arm Holdings and Intel saw significant market cap fluctuations on Friday, with both companies drawing attention from traders and analysts alike. Arm, the British chip design firm, has been a focal point for investors due to its exposure to the AI ecosystem and licensing model, while Intel has been navigating a complex turnaround under its foundry strategy and cost-reduction plans. According to market observers, the trading activity was accompanied by above-average volume, suggesting heightened interest from institutional and retail participants. While no specific price movements were disclosed, the market cap changes placed these two stocks among the top movers for the session. The divergence between Arm and Intel may reflect broader trends in the semiconductor space. Arm continues to benefit from demand for energy-efficient chip designs used in smartphones, data centers, and edge devices. In contrast, Intel has faced headwinds from production transition challenges and competitive pressures in both its core PC market and the foundry business. The moves also occurred against a backdrop of mixed sector performance, with some chip stocks advancing while others retreated. Technology indices showed modest variation, keeping traders attentive to sector rotation and earnings-related catalysts. Expert Insights

Market analysts suggest that the contrasting trajectories of Arm and Intel highlight the shifting landscape of the global chip industry. Arm’s lightweight licensing model may be better positioned to capture growth from the proliferation of custom AI accelerators and edge computing, while Intel’s capital-intensive foundry pivot could take time to yield returns. “Investors are likely reassessing the risk-reward profiles of different semiconductor business models,” said one industry observer, speaking on condition of anonymity. “Arm’s asset-light approach continues to attract premium valuations, while Intel’s turnaround narrative requires patience and execution.” From a long-term perspective, the market cap moves on Friday could signal that traders are positioning for sector rotation within technology. The divergence between these two stocks may also reflect broader macroeconomic uncertainties, including interest rate expectations and global supply chain adjustments. As always, investors are advised to monitor upcoming earnings reports and strategic updates from both companies for further clarity. Neither firm has released recent financial results that would directly explain Friday's session activity, suggesting that market sentiment and technical factors may have played a role.
